Understanding Szechuan Chicken

Szechuan chicken originates from the Sichuan province of China, famous for its bold flavors, especially the use of Szechuan peppercorns and chili peppers. The dish is characterized by its spicy, tangy, and slightly numbing taste, which can overpower many wines if not chosen carefully.

Why Choose Aromatic Gewürztraminer?

Aromatic Gewürztraminer is a white wine known for its floral, spicy, and fruity notes. Its natural sweetness and aromatic profile help tame the heat of spicy dishes like Szechuan chicken. The wine’s acidity also refreshes the palate, making each bite and sip more enjoyable.

Key Characteristics of Gewürztraminer

  • Floral aroma: Rose and lychee
  • Fruity notes: Pineapple, peach, and apricot
  • Spicy undertones: Ginger and spice
  • Sweetness: Ranges from off-dry to sweet

How to Pair Szechuan Chicken with Gewürztraminer

Follow these tips to create the perfect pairing:

  • Opt for slightly sweet Gewürztraminer: The sweetness balances the heat and spices.
  • Serve the wine slightly chilled: This enhances its refreshing qualities and cools the palate.
  • Use a wine with good acidity: It helps cut through the richness of the dish.
  • Pair with spicy and flavorful dishes: Gewürztraminer complements the bold flavors without overpowering them.

Serving Tips for the Perfect Experience

To maximize your pairing:

  • Chill the wine: About 45-50°F (7-10°C) is ideal.
  • Use neutral glassware: Allows the aroma to develop fully.
  • Balance portions: Serve a moderate amount of wine to complement, not overpower, the dish.
  • Enjoy with fresh herbs: Cilantro and scallions enhance the flavors of the dish and wine.
